Output 626e8aa1cf9618950424b845d7f6f5eb0309328a1c91c3d1ecc097574c6bd768:1

value
995700
script pubkey
OP_0 OP_PUSHBYTES_20 abefb70cbc5430eab7cb391e953724edf5b2c877
address
bc1q40hmwr9u2scw4d7t8y0f2deyah6m9jrhfuhek6
transaction
626e8aa1cf9618950424b845d7f6f5eb0309328a1c91c3d1ecc097574c6bd768
spent
true